## 2.4 — New defaults for stringsift

Our translation-string extraction script, stringsift, now scans template files by default and skips vendored directories — no more manually excluding them in every run. Reviewers: check that CI jobs don't pass the old flags redundantly. The script now starts with these defaults.

service settings:
ralael:
  pin: 7453
  tenant: zorath
  seal: seal_087806e4
  metrics_host: metrics.ralael.paliqworks.example
  standby_team: fraath
  escalation: praok-istiel
  nonce: 10e083

Welcome aboard. This note covers the proposed transfer of tier-one customer support from our Pellbridge centre to an external partner, Corvantis Services. The business case rests on a projected 28% cost reduction, offset by transition expenses over two quarters. Staff consultations begin next month; retention packages for senior agents are budgeted but not yet announced. Quality benchmarks and exit clauses are drafted and await your review. The confidential note below describes how this fits the wider plan.

internal memo for tagef-hadup: Gross margin on Ulaath came in at 15 percent against a plan of 5 percent. Only 7 of the 120 pilot accounts renewed Ulaath, so a churn review is set for October 15.

## Further reading: roles and access

The Quillbase wiki uses three roles: Reader, Contributor, and Steward. Support staff get Contributor by default, which covers editing articles and moving pages within a space. Stewards control space creation, permissions, and deletions — requests for those go through the access queue, not ad hoc messages. Most "I can't edit this" tickets are just a missing space grant. The full role matrix and request process are documented here:

dashboard of hahop-bagep = https://confluence.lumiclabs.internal/display/projects/projects/pages

Handover note — seat-map renderer (Gildhall project)

From Petra to whoever inherits this: the renderer draws the Oakenfield Playhouse seat map from venue layout JSON and overlays availability from the booking cache. Known quirks: balcony rows render offset by one seat if the layout version predates v7, and the accessibility-seat icons need the sprite pack bundled at build time. Rendering is deterministic given the same inputs, so most bugs trace back to config. The current production values are as follows.

config for tagug-tajep:
[fenmir]
host = fenmir.qorvelsys.internal
user = fenmir_svc
database = fenmir_prod